Side-Effects of Contraction

#1 Post by DanD »

Just curious about everyone's take on this since we're almost through our first season.

In my opinion, it feels like maybe the talent level has risen a bit? There have been several guys with ratings that I would have evaluated to equate to league average production but when put into action have performed a bit worse than that.

And I guess maybe some statistical evidence is that Pat Barry's OPS is 40 points lower this season yet his wRC+ is within 2 points of last year's number.
